DateLine: 20th September 2006
Michael Hussey has brushed off talk of wanting to succeed Ricky Ponting as Australian captain.
 
Hussey took charge of his first game as skipper on Monday in the DLF Cup here against the West Indies and led from the front, scoring a maiden one-day century only to see his side beaten by three wickets. 
"I am happy just to be playing in the same side. I've mentioned a few times that I'm 100 percent behind Ricky and Adam as captain and vice-captain of the team and I can't really see that changing for the foreseeable future," said Hussey, who was deputizing for a resting Ponting. 
Hussey has emerged as an astute cricketing brain and also a valuable one-day batsman and said he thoroughly enjoyed his first outing as skipper.
